North Port-Sarasota-Bradenton vs Orlando-Kissimmee-Sanford
Fair Market Rent Comparison — HUD 2025 Data
Quick Answer
North Port-Sarasota-Bradenton is 4% cheaper for renters. A 2-bedroom rents for $1,238/mo vs $1,282/mo in Orlando-Kissimmee-Sanford — saving $528/year.
Rent by Unit Size
| Unit Size | North Port-Sarasota-Bradenton | Orlando-Kissimmee-Sanford |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Studio | $829 | $796 | $33 |
| 1 Bedroom | $1,001 | $1,005 | $4 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$1,238 | $1,282 | $44 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$1,486 | $1,497 | $11 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$1,806 | $1,680 | $126 |
| Median Income | $62,142 | $73,282 | $11,140 |
